0
问答首页 最新问题 热门问题 等待回答标签广场
我要提问

乘法器的阵列乘法器和树形乘法器的实现方式有何区别?

提问者:jf_qgEPjmph 地点:- 浏览次数:189 提问时间:08-15 21:55
我有更好的答案
提 交
1条回答
jf_vizGKTl6 08-15 21:55

乘法器是数字电路中实现乘法运算的基本构件,其中阵列乘法器和树形乘法器是两种常见的实现方式。以下是对这两种乘法器实现方式的比较:

1. 阵列乘法器:

- 阵列乘法器,又称为并行乘法器,是按照人工乘法的步骤实现的。

- 它由多个加法器和移位寄存器组成,每个加法器对应一个位的乘积。

- 乘法操作通过将一个数的每一位与另一个数的所有位进行相乘,然后将结果相加得到最终结果。

- 阵列乘法器的优点是结构简单,易于理解,但缺点是随着位数的增加,所需的加法器数量和电路复杂度呈指数级增长。

2. 树形乘法器:

- 树形乘法器,特别是Wallace树形乘法器,通过构建一个树状结构来减少加法器的数量和提高运算速度。

- 它将部分积进行分组,每三个一组进行相加,然后逐步合并,直到只剩下最终结果。

- 树形乘法器的优点是减少了加法器的数量和关键路径的长度,从而提高了乘法运算的速度。

- 但是,树形乘法器的设计和实现相对复杂,需要考虑进位的传递和处理。

在实际应用中,选择哪种乘法器取决于具体的设计需求,包括运算速度、资源消耗、电路复杂度等因素。例如,对于需要高速运算的应用,可能会倾向于使用树形乘法器;而对于资源受限或设计简单性更重要的应用,则可能选择阵列乘法器。

总结来说,阵列乘法器和树形乘法器各有优缺点,它们的选择应基于具体的应用场景和性能要求。随着集成电路技术的发展,还有更多高效的乘法器设计方法,如Booth算法乘法器等,它们通过减少部分积的数量或优化进位传递来进一步提高乘法运算的效率。

撰写答案
提 交
1 / 3
1 / 3
相关
AMI是什么品牌
推荐一些常见的烙铁头材质
ADD是什么品牌
金属氧化物压敏电阻的发展趋势是什么?
金属氧化物压敏电阻的封装有哪些类型?